    How far in advance does WDW release their park hours? I'm getting close to my date for ADRs and what restaurant I choose will depend on which park I'm at and I'd like to base that on which parks offers extra magic hours.

    Welcome back to the Disney Parks Moms Panel, Ashley! I’m excited to know that you have a plan in the works to visit the Walt Disney World Resort with your family. It’s always nice to look forward to a little magic!

    I use the Interactive Parks Calendar all the time. This calendar will show you operating hours for Disney Springs, Walt Disney World Resort theme parks and water parks with about six-months anticipation. Right now, you can see all of that information through July 14th. It will also list those all-important Extra Magic Hours as the dates of your trip approach. 

    Extra Magic Hours are my favorite benefit of being a Disney Resort hotel guest! I love having that extra time in the parks to explore and enjoy the attractions. It also helps to know where those magical hours will be held, so that you can make dining reservations ahead of your visit, just like you’re wanting to do!
